Investigating the Characteristics of Sit to Walk for Geriatric Residents of Assisted Living Facilities

Abstract
|
|
|
Purpose : Assessing functional mobility is an important aspect of determining fall risk in the growing population of
assisted living. Little is known about the sittowalk (STW) transition, especially what characteristics correlate with the
duration it takes to perform a STW.
Methods : In this crosssectional, exploratory study, 45 assisted living residents were
evaluated for baseline measures: history of falls, assistive device (AD), lowerextremity strength, and balance (Tinetti
POMA). The residents were then timed performing a STW, and, from these durations, were stratified into fast and slow
groups. Statistical analysis was performed to determine relationships between the two duration groups and the baseline
measures.
Results : Participants who had experienced a fall were significantly more likely to use an assistive device (p =
0.001). The use of an AD had a moderate negative correlation with composite strength (r = £0.428, p = 0.003).
Duration of STW had a weak negative correlation with composite strength (r = £0.299, p = 0.046) and a moderate
correlation with use of AD (r = 0.419, p = 0.004). Those with a faster duration of STW had significantly better balance
(p = 0.027).
Conclusion : These correlations support the need for healthcare professionals to address the use of adaptive
equipment and physical training when evaluating functional mobility in assisted living residents. Providing appropriate
equipment and improving overall strength in these individuals can help reduce their risk of falls. Individuals in assisted
living facilities can be assessed similar to other geriatric populations, with special consideration on functional tasks and
measures.
